Loading...
366 Central Ave, Bohemia NY 11716
Call Us: (855) 80-DELTA
Local: (631) 238-7035
366 Central AveBohemia NY 11716
Email Us: sales@deltalock.biz
Fill out our form below and a member of our team will reach out shortly.